Control Mission Apollo 3345657689879754
Jan. 12, 2025
How Mission Control saved Apollo 13 | BBC Sky at Night Magazine Apollo Mission Control Center Restored for Moon Landing Anniversary Apollo Mission Control Center Restored for Moon Landing Anniversary Control Mission Apollo 3345657689879754